Witryna18 paź 2024 · Imperative verbs are a subset of verbs, and in simple terms, they are verbs that issue a command or order. They are sometimes also called called 'instruction verbs', as well as 'bossy' verbs. Year 1 students are required to understand them, and they are part of the KS2 curriculum.
